Business Development Officer

Surulere, Nigeria

We are looking for a Business Developer to drive customer acquisition across two segments: direct business customers (SMEs and enterprises needing FIRS e-invoicing compliance) and System Integrator partners (accounting firms, bookkeepers, and ERP vendors who manage e-invoicing for their clients).

You will be our first commercial hire. This is a ground-floor opportunity to shape the go-to-market strategy for a product that addresses a regulatory mandate affecting 200,000+ Nigerian businesses. 


Responsibilities

Customer Acquisition

  • Identify, qualify, and close SMEs and enterprises that need FIRS e-invoicing compliance
  • Build a pipeline of prospects through outreach, networking, industry events, and referrals
  • Conduct product demos showing how our platform simplifies FIRS compliance
  • Convert free-tier users to paid plans through targeted engagement
  • Manage the full sales cycle from first contact to signed contract

SI Partner Development

  • Recruit accounting firms, bookkeeping practices, and tax consultancies as SI partners
  • Demonstrate the revenue opportunity: SI partners earn recurring revenue by managing e-invoicing for their clients through our platform
  • Support SI partner onboarding and help them acquire their first clients on the platform
  • Build and maintain relationships with key SI partners

Market Development

  • Educate the market on FIRS e-invoicing requirements and compliance deadlines
  • Represent the company at industry events, tax conferences, and accounting association meetings
  • Create and deliver presentations to prospects, partners, and industry groups
  • Gather customer feedback and relay product requirements to the development team

Revenue Operations

  • Track all leads, opportunities, and pipeline in CRM
  • Forecast monthly and quarterly revenue
  • Report on key metrics: pipeline value, conversion rates, customer acquisition cost, partner activation rate
  • Develop pricing proposals and negotiate contracts
